There was also a positive trend for total choline ( β = 0.002; 95% CI 0.000 to 0.003, p = 0.055) in the patients ( Table 4 ).
Whilst no significant differences were detected between the patients and controls, a measure of peak disease severity (maximum C-reactive protein assay value recorded during hospital admission) was correlated with myo -inositol concentration (a marker of glial activation) and showed a trend towards association with concentrations of choline-containing compounds (a potential marker of inflammation) in the brainstem.
